In this launching episode, I would like to ask you one question, which is what do you think is The number one secret to creating a 10 x life, the one thing that every entrepreneur can implement immediately to 10 x his business.

Elena Cardone 2:12

I would say to 10 x your life into 10 x your business, you've got to start thinking in terms of scale. How do you go bigger? It's just as much work to work on one deal as it is 10. So I would start thinking on how you can scale and go bigger, does that mean you have to hire people? The the questions that you're going to ask yourself are different. You know, certainly your life would change if you went from making 1 million to 10 million. If you're making 10 million to 100 million. Maybe you're no longer making the calls. Maybe now you have a sales force of 50. So how can you start thinking in terms of how do you pass on certain roles so that you can do more and how Other people start doing more activities that you don't need to be doing, but need to be focusing in other areas in order to expand and grow. So 10 x is a multiplier. So how do you figure how to multiply? How do you go to that next level? What are the questions that you have to ask yourself? Well, how do you need to educate yourself on what on what do you need to know to get you to that next level?

How did you figure that out? Like, I mean, when you started out the whole building the Empire, and, you know, during this journey, how did you figure that out? Like how did you know what to do and how to multiply everything and reach to the concept of the 10 next?

Elena Cardone 3:46

Well, we we in the very beginning when 2008 happened and the economy collapsed, and we were under some financial strains and also lawsuits and just it seemed like one thing After the other, and we were in jeopardy of losing everything at that time. So it was at that time that grant and I looked at our strengths and our weaknesses, and decided to instead of fighting each other to be the boss, which is what we have been doing in our relationship for the first four or five years, I didn't really know that's what I was doing until now I look back at it. But we were constantly fighting each other because we didn't have a bigger game. So we were battling each other to Oh, you can't control me on this on that I'm going to do this or I'm going to be the boss here there. So we did a lot of first four years of not really accelerating in the marketplace because we had this internal friction going on. But unfortunately, but fortunately, when all of the bad stuff happened, then we had to either I mean, it was so stressful. We were either going to break up at that time because we're so stressed out. We were either We couldn't be together more, we needed to come together and fortify and we came together and fortify, side by side. Okay, so I'm going to do this, this this, I mean anything down to the littlest detail, if it meant I had to cook a meal so that he could continue working on his computer. For the business of the company that I was willing to do that I was willing to do anything and everything for us as a team, based on our strengths and weaknesses and what we could achieve together. When he had to bail out on me for a work occasion, I made that okay for him, I went and divided and conquered and, and took care of other business or handled everything. So there was no upset that he wasn't there. So we really worked as a team and then for the next four years, that's when we really started to see a big chunk in a movement on our acceleration into the next sort of stratosphere because I We had bigger games now we had games. We've got to survive this. We want to overcome this. We want to build this empire that seems unattainable. How do you do that you have to get known in the marketplace, if they don't know you, they're not going to do business with you. So we had to do everything we could to keep getting ourselves out there our message or this or that, that became more important than us fighting each other. So opportunity we had to get on social media to promote, to promote, to promote, to get out there, then that opened up the door for us to get more business because it's not best known. It's not It's not the best product wins. It's the best known product that wins. And great, great analogy of this when he says look at Coca Cola. I mean, arguably not arguably, I that has got to be a terrible trash product. Of all the chemicals. It's in it and whatnot here, but When all the time over maybe this brand of BC, branched chain amino acids that I'm drinking, that's actually good for you. Because a lot of people haven't even heard of what BCAA is. So you understand, it's not the best. So true. It's the best known product. So that's how we started to, over time develop this whole thing that we now have looking back saying, This is what we did. Now we can say what it is to do for other people. And that's, that's the little key that kicked us into the next level. And when you're not fighting each other, all of a sudden, your space becomes more open instead of looking in all the time and it's awesome. This internal matters, our attention went outwards, and how do we get to play on the big leagues of the world? And what are they doing? What are corporations doing? And we started studying corporations and an apple and Coca Cola and big corporations. So we no longer looked at individual people that maybe were little millionaires. Not Not that that's to say bad about little millionaires, but they think differently than corporations. Yeah. So we started to look at what they're doing and then started to emulate that.
